At its core, radio monitoring involves intercepting and analyzing radio frequency transmissions to gather essential intelligence. This isn’t just about eavesdropping on private conversations; it’s a proactive strategy aimed at shielding us from potential threats. Countries around the globe invest in advanced technology and employ skilled experts to maintain a secure environment, fostering peaceful coexistence among their citizens.
When we talk about radio frequencies, we’re referring to a wide array of communications, from the routine radio broadcasts we might tune into while driving to the critical exchanges occurring in military operations or emergency responses. The Critical Role in National Security
Radio monitoring plays an indispensable role in identifying a spectrum of threats, such as terrorism, organized crime, and even natural disasters. Reflecting on the immediate aftermath of national crises, it’s evident that timely information can indeed save lives. Take, for instance, the devastating wildfires that swept across California in recent years. Thanks to diligent monitoring, emergency services were able to issue rapid evacuation orders and provide crucial weather updates, averting greater catastrophe.

Technological Advancements Shaping the Future
As time progresses, so too does the technology underpinning radio monitoring. I recall attending a technology conference where innovators excitedly unveiled their latest advancements in frequency analysis tools. It was invigorating to hear how these breakthroughs not only enhance our capabilities but also alleviate some of the pressures on our intelligence personnel. With the aid of artificial intelligence and machine learning algorithms, these systems can sift through vast streams of data and detect anomalies at lightning speed—far surpassing human capabilities.
